Al Gore running for president?

BuzzFeed, please.

That’s what CNN’s Jeff Zeleny had to say in response to a supposedly blockbuster report by BuzzFeed late Thursday afternoon announcing that the most boring former Vice President of the United States may be considering a presidential run against Democratic frontrunner Hillary Clinton.

“Two people close to Al Gore pushed back on a report Thursday that suggested the former vice president was considering running for president in 2016,” Zeleny wrote in a story on CNN.com. “An associate of the 67-year-old Gore told CNN that the speculation was “groundless,” and a spokeswoman for Gore added later Thursday that there was “no truth” to the idea he is considering a White House run.”

BuzzFeed‘s story by cat-loving Andrew Kaczynski reported that people within possible breathing distance of Gore were maybe or maybe not in talks with him about a possible run.

“Supporters of Al Gore have begun a round of conversations among themselves and with the former vice president about his running for president in 2016, the latest sign that top Democrats have serious doubts that Hillary Clinton is a sure thing,” he wrote.

“A member of Gore’s inner circle asked to be quoted ‘pouring lukewarm water’ — not, note, cold water — on the chatter. ‘This is people talking to people, some of whom may or may not have talked to him,’ the Gore adviser said.”

That’s hardcore. People talking to people, some of whom may or may not have talked to him?
